The United States Department of Agriculture (USDA) has funding available through the Food, Conservation and Energy Act of 2008 to agricultural producers and rural small businesses who wish to invest in reducing their dependency on existing energy supplies and encourage opportunities for rural economic development.

Through the Rural Energy for America Program (REAP) Renewable Energy System Grant and Loan Guarantee, eligible applicants receive financial assistance to purchase, install and construct renewable energy systems, make energy efficiency improvements to non-residential buildings and facilities and participate in energy audits.

Furthermore, the Energy Department and USDA have partnered together to support energy efficiency in rural communities after discovering America’s rural households spend approximately $400 more per year in energy bills, despite the fact that their urban counterparts use three times the energy of a rural home. This partnership offers programs such as Weatherization Assistance Program in order to save money, improve energy security, create jobs and protect our air and water.
